本教程深入浅出,全面指导高效搭建后端服务器。涵盖从基础环境配置到完整服务部署,助您快速掌握后端服务器搭建技能。
本文目录导读:
在数字化时代,后端服务器作为支撑整个网站或应用运行的核心,其搭建的稳定性和效率直接影响到用户体验和业务发展,本文将为您详细解析后端服务器搭建的流程,从基础知识到实际操作,助您轻松掌握后端服务器搭建的技巧。
准备阶段
1、确定服务器类型:根据业务需求,选择适合的服务器类型,如物理服务器、虚拟服务器或云服务器。
2、服务器购买与配置:选择知名品牌的服务器,确保硬件质量,根据需求配置CPU、内存、硬盘等硬件资源。
3、网络环境:确保服务器网络连接稳定,带宽充足,以满足业务需求。
图片来源于网络,如有侵权联系删除
操作系统安装与配置
1、选择操作系统:根据业务需求和服务器硬件,选择合适的操作系统,如Linux(CentOS、Ubuntu)或Windows Server。
2、安装操作系统:按照厂商提供的安装教程,完成操作系统安装。
3、系统优化:调整系统参数,如内核参数、文件系统等,提高系统性能。
环境搭建
1、编译环境:根据业务需求,安装相应的编程语言编译器,如GCC、Python解释器等。
2、数据库环境:安装数据库服务器,如MySQL、PostgreSQL等,确保数据库性能稳定。
3、其他中间件:根据业务需求,安装其他中间件,如Redis、Nginx等。
软件安装与配置
1、服务器软件:根据业务需求,安装服务器软件,如Web服务器Apache、Tomcat等。
图片来源于网络,如有侵权联系删除
2、应用软件:根据业务需求,安装应用软件,如Java应用、PHP应用等。
3、配置文件:根据实际情况,修改相关配置文件,如Web服务器配置文件、数据库配置文件等。
安全防护
1、防火墙:配置防火墙规则,限制非法访问,提高服务器安全性。
2、权限管理:合理分配用户权限,确保服务器文件和目录的安全。
3、软件补丁:定期检查并安装系统软件补丁,修复已知漏洞。
4、数据备份:定期备份服务器数据,以防数据丢失。
监控与维护
1、监控工具:安装服务器监控工具,实时监控服务器性能、流量、内存、磁盘等指标。
图片来源于网络,如有侵权联系删除
2、日志分析:分析服务器日志,发现并解决潜在问题。
3、维护计划:制定服务器维护计划,定期进行系统检查、清理、优化等操作。
故障处理
1、问题定位:根据监控数据、日志分析,快速定位问题原因。
2、解决方案:针对问题原因,采取相应的解决方案,如重启服务、修复漏洞等。
3、预防措施:总结故障原因,制定预防措施,避免类似问题再次发生。
通过以上步骤,您可以轻松搭建一个稳定、高效的后端服务器,在实际操作过程中,还需不断积累经验,提高服务器管理技能,希望本文对您有所帮助!
评论列表